Debtor: John Stafford, of Toulston {Tolston} [in the Parish of Newton Kyme, Barkston-Ash Wapentake, W.R., Yorks.], gentleman.
Creditor: Halnath Stafford, of London, grocer [merchant]
Amount: £31.
Before whom: Geoffrey Fielding, Mayor of the Staple of Westminster.
When taken: 23/12/1459
First term: 01/10/1460
Last term: 01/10/1460
Writ to: Sheriff of City of York
Sent by: Chancery.
Endorsement: The reply of Richard York and Thomas Catour, Sheriffs of the City of York: John Stafford was not found in the bailiwick and has no chattels there; his lands were extended and seized into the King's hands.
